ServiceNow Applications Developer Sr (Hybrid) No C2C

Charlotte, NC 28277

Posted: 07/13/2023 Industry: IT Job Number: 23-00638

Job Description

We are seeking a talented and experienced ServiceNow Application Developer to join our client's team. In this role, you will collaborate with a team of ServiceNow developers to design, develop, and implement enterprise-wide solutions that create significant business value for our organization. You will work closely with key stakeholders to gather requirements and develop innovative solutions that optimize processes, enable automation, and drive business value.

  • Collaborate with a team of ServiceNow developers to design, develop, and implement enterprise-wide solutions.
  • Consult with key stakeholders to gather requirements for enterprise solutions.
  • Develop innovative solutions that optimize processes and enable automation.
  • Follow ServiceNow's Best Practices to transform business requirements into standardized processes.
  • Utilize your knowledge of web-based protocols, standards, and web technologies used by ServiceNow.
  • Consult with customers on service-oriented architecture and software application architecture.
  • Demonstrate exc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Utilize your proficiency in ServiceNow scripting and APIs.

Skills Required:

  • At least 2 years of work experience in the development and implementation phases of a ServiceNow Core application.
  • Minimum of 2 years' experience with ServiceNow app development.
  • Familiarity with Scrum, SaFe, and Agile methodologies.
  • Ability to transform business requirements into standardized processes while following ServiceNow's Best Practices.
  • Knowledge of web-based protocols and standards.
  • Experience with web technologies used by ServiceNow.
  • ITILv3 Foundations Certification and a thorough understanding of ITIL processes.
  • Good understanding of service-oriented architecture and software application architecture.
  • Proficient in ServiceNow scripting and APIs.

Experience Required:

  • 2+ years of experience with ServiceNow.
  • 3+ years of experience with web application development.

Education Required:

  • Bachelor's Degree: 2+ years
  • Master's Degree: 3+ years
